Tesla reported Q1 2026 earnings per share (EPS) of $0.41, exceeding the consensus estimate of $0.3773 by 8.67%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the release, leaving investors without a key top-line metric. Despite the earnings beat, the stock declined 1.43% in after-hours trading, suggesting market disappointment over the missing revenue data or other factors.

Tesla’s Q1 2026 earnings beat reflects continued cost discipline and operational efficiencies, even as the broader automotive industry faces demand headwinds. The company’s focus on reducing production costs, particularly through improvements in its manufacturing processes and supply chain management, may have supported margins. However, without revenue figures, it is difficult to assess whether unit sales volume stabilized or declined versus the prior period. Margins could have improved due to lower input costs or a shift toward higher-margin models, but the absence of gross margin data leaves room for speculation. Operational highlights likely include progress on the Cybertruck ramp and energy storage deployments, though specific segment performance was not detailed in this release. The negative stock reaction suggests that investors may have anticipated stronger top-line momentum, especially given the competitive landscape in the electric vehicle market. The 1.43% decline in Tesla’s stock price following the earnings release suggests that the market viewed the results as mixed. While the EPS beat is positive, the lack of revenue data could indicate that top-line performance fell short of expectations or that the company chose not to highlight a weak quarter. Analyst reactions may vary, with some focusing on the earnings surprise and others expressing caution over missing revenue metrics. Key items to watch in the coming weeks include management’s commentary on demand trends, delivery numbers for Q2 2026, and any updates on the timeline for new models. Investors might also monitor progress on Tesla’s energy business, which has shown strong growth in recent quarters. Overall, the stock’s muted reaction underscores the importance of transparency and consistent financial reporting in maintaining investor confidence.
